Understanding Sash Windows
Before diving into expenses, it's essential to understand what sash windows are. Sash windows include several movable panels (sashes) that hold glass. Typically made from wood, they may be single or double-hung, indicating they can move vertically or horizontally.
Common Issues with Sash Windows
Sash windows can face several issues:
Decay: Over time, the wooden frames might rot due to moisture.Paint Peeling: Old paint can crack and peel, which not only looks unappealing however can also expose the wood to weather-related damage.Drafts: Poor insulation can result in drafts, resulting in higher heating expenses.Faulty Mechanisms: The wheels, cables, or weights can weaken, making the windows hard to open or close.Elements Influencing Sash Window Renovation Costs
The expense of remodeling sash windows can differ extensively based upon numerous elements:

Condition of the Windows: The more work needed, the higher the expenses.
Minor repairs and repainting are less costly than complete frame replacement.
Materials Used: Choosing top quality materials will boost toughness, however they might also increase expenses.
Standard lumber frames are more expensive than contemporary materials like uPVC.
Size and Design: Larger or more detailed windows will often cost more to renovate due to the increased labor and materials required.

Area: The cost of labor can differ significantly depending on your geographical place. Urban locations typically have greater labor costs than rural areas.

Specialist Services: Hiring competent artisans or remodelling professionals can increase the rate but may guarantee a higher quality surface.
Average Costs
To give you a clearer picture, here's a table outlining the estimated costs associated with numerous elements of sash window restoration:
Renovation TaskEstimated Cost (per window)Inspection & & Assessment₤ 50 - ₤ 100Minor Repairs (e.g., putty)₤ 100 - ₤ 300Total Repainting₤ 200 - ₤ 400Replacement of Glass₤ 300 - ₤ 500Frame Replacement₤ 500 - ₤ 1,200Full Restoration₤ 800 - ₤ 1,800
Please note that these costs can vary based on specific situations and the company.

5. How can I preserve my sash windows after remodelling?
Regular maintenance consists of inspecting for peeling paint, cleaning up the tracks, and making sure the sash operates smoothly. Yearly evaluations can help capture prospective issues early.
